ABOUT THE ROLE
- As SAP PTP – MM Associate Consultant, will be responsible in providing support activities in Materials Management (SAP MM) Module in Application Maintenance and ability to work in Small to Medium Changes related to Application Development.
- Responsible for completing all tasks assigned by team lead and project manager.
- Ability to work collaboratively across Teams.
- Willingness to work in shifts.
- Broad knowledge in business domain related to Procurement and Inventory.
- Must be SAP MM certified.
- Must have good knowledge in SAP MM Configuration Management, Master Data and Transaction flow.
- Must have basic knowledge on SAP MM integration with FI
- Well versed in English. Excellent spoken and written skills.
ESSENTIAL SKILLS REQUIRED
- Exposure to Mass Data Uploads in SAP e.g. using LSMW
- ABAP Debugging skills
